AI Summary
-
Wholesale buyers must disclose in writing to property owners that they may assign the contract of sale to another person before entering into a contract for owner-occupied residential property (4 or fewer single-family units)
-
Wholesale sellers must disclose in writing to assignees that they hold only an equitable interest in the property and may not be able to convey title
-
Property owners may rescind a contract of sale without penalty at any time before closing if the wholesale buyer failed to provide required disclosures and assigns the contract
-
Assignees may rescind their agreement to purchase without penalty before closing if the wholesale seller failed to provide required disclosures, and are entitled to a full refund of any deposit paid
-
Effective October 1, 2025, applying only to contracts executed on or after that date
Legislative Description
Residential Property - Assignment of Contracts of Sale - Disclosure Requirements and Rescission
